在Ubuntu系统中设置vsftpd(Very Secure FTP Daemon)的端口,可以按照以下步骤进行:
打开vsftpd配置文件: 打开终端,输入以下命令以编辑vsftpd的配置文件:
sudo nano /etc/vsftpd.conf
修改监听端口:
找到listen_port
这一行,如果没有则添加。将其值设置为你想要的端口号(例如2121):
listen_port=2121
保存并退出:
按Ctrl + X
,然后按Y
确认保存,最后按Enter
退出编辑器。
重启vsftpd服务: 输入以下命令以使更改生效:
sudo systemctl restart vsftpd
如果你希望开放新的端口并允许外部访问,还需要更新防火墙规则。
打开新的端口:
使用ufw
(Uncomplicated Firewall)来开放新端口。例如,开放端口2121:
sudo ufw allow 2121/tcp
启用防火墙: 如果防火墙尚未启用,可以使用以下命令启用它:
sudo ufw enable
验证端口状态: 使用以下命令检查新端口是否已成功开放:
sudo ufw status
通过以上步骤,你应该能够成功地在Ubuntu系统上设置vsftpd的端口。